Abstract
The resistance response surface method (RSM) is known to be a powerful tool for the evaluation of failure probability of complex structures such as bridges. The resistance RSM is addressed in detail in this paper. Loading models for the reliability-based bridge assessment were also addressed. Some assumptions on the traffic loading were made in order to simplify the loading conditions. An actual UK bridge was used as a numerical example. Reliability analyses show that the reliability of a bridge model is dominated mainly by the reliability for a two-lane loading case.
